Paano mo maa-access ang estado ng bata mula sa reaksyon ng magulang?
Paano mo maa-access ang estado ng bata mula sa reaksyon ng magulang?

Video: Paano mo maa-access ang estado ng bata mula sa reaksyon ng magulang?

Video: Paano mo maa-access ang estado ng bata mula sa reaksyon ng magulang?
Video: ANO ANG MGA GROUNDS PARA MAPUNTA SA AMA ANG KUSTODIYA NG BATA? 2024, Abril
Anonim

2 Sagot. Hindi mo kailangan" access" ang estado ng bata , maaari kang magpasa ng callback handler mula sa magulang sa bata at kapag na-trigger ang isang kaganapan sa loob ng bata maaari mong ipaalam sa magulang sa pamamagitan ng event handler na iyon (callback).

Ang dapat ding malaman ay, maaari ba nating ipasa ang data mula sa bata patungo sa magulang bilang reaksyon?

Mula sa Magulang sa Anak Paggamit ng Props Ito ang pinakamadaling direksyon ng datos dumaloy papasok Magreact at ang pinaka-basic isa . //Hindi pilit na gamitin ang datos upang ipadala bilang isang estado, simpleng vars o const mga variable ay maaaring ginagamit din sa pagpapadala datos mula sa Magulang sa Anak . Simple lang, gamitin mo ito.

Gayundin, paano mo ipapasa ang estado sa reaksyon ng bahagi ng magulang? Una pumasa ang datos mula sa bata hanggang sa magulang , bilang argumento sa isang callback mula sa magulang . Itakda ang papasok na parameter na ito bilang a estado sa bahagi ng magulang , pagkatapos pumasa ito bilang isang prop sa ibang bata (tingnan ang halimbawa sa itaas). Maaaring gamitin ng kapatid ang data bilang prop.

Ang tanong din ay, paano ko maa-access ang reaksyon ng estado ng bahagi?

Mga bahagi ng reaksyon ay hindi kaya access ang estado ng iba mga bahagi , dahil estado ay pribado sa bawat isa sangkap at sa gayon ay hindi naa-access. Gayunpaman, may mga paraan upang makapasa o magbago estado mula sa iba mga bahagi sa mga tiyak na paraan.

Ano ang reaksyon ng bata?

Component Mga bata . mga bata . Mga bata nagbibigay-daan sa iyo na ipasa ang mga bahagi bilang data sa iba pang mga bahagi, tulad ng anumang iba pang prop na ginagamit mo. Ang espesyal na bagay tungkol sa mga bata iyan ba Magreact nagbibigay ng suporta sa pamamagitan ng ReactElement API at JSX nito.

Inirerekumendang: